Recyclable and Sustainable

Aluminum is a highly recyclable material, and aluminum alloy pipes can be effortlessly recycled at the end of their service life. The recycling process consumes only a fraction of the energy required to produce new aluminum, preserving natural resources and reducing greenhouse gas emissions. Recycled aluminum alloy pipes can be reused in various applications, further promoting circularity and sustainable material management practices.
